On Thursday 25 January 2001 21:06, H. Wade Minter wrote:
> Does anyone have a good idea on how to split after a certain number of
> words?

Attached is code that semi-intelligently limits strings to a certain 
number of characters. Perhaps that helps you.

<?php

function LimitString ($TheString, $MaxChars, $Threshold = 5)
{
	if (strlen ($TheString) <= $MaxChars)
                return $TheString;

        // (1) hard upper limit is $MaxChars
        $Work = substr ($TheString, 0, $MaxChars);

	// (2) try to find a word boundary at the end to make it look nicer
	$Pos = strrpos ($Work, ' ');
	if ($Pos >= ($MaxChars - $Threshold))
		$Work = substr ($Work, 0, $Pos);

	$Work .= ' ...';

        return $Work;
}


?>
